The age of cacti has long been an enigma, shrouded in mystery and intrigue. Unlike many other plants, cacti lack the conventional growth rings that serve as a reliable indicator of age. This absence of growth rings is attributed to the water-storing tissues present in cactus stems, as well as the arid conditions in which they thrive. Consequently, estimating the age of a cactus necessitates alternative methods and considerations.

Methods to Determine Age
Various methods can be employed to determine the age of cacti.
One method is observing the height or size of the cactus species over time. As cacti grow, they typically increase in size, allowing for an estimation of their age.
Additionally, counting the number of areoles can indicate the age of a cactus. Areoles are small, raised structures on the surface of the cactus where spines, flowers, and new growth emerge. By counting the number of areoles, one can approximate the age of the cactus.
Furthermore, counting the number of arms on columnar cacti, such as the saguaro cactus, can provide insight into their age.
Another method involves considering the species and its typical growth speed, as different cactus species have varying rates of growth.
Finally, taking into account the maximum size of the cactus can also help estimate its age.
By considering these various methods, one can gain a better understanding of the age of cacti.
Factors Affecting Growth
Different environmental factors play a significant role in the growth of cacti. Factors affecting size include the amount of precipitation, temperature, and sunlight that a cactus receives.
Cacti species have varying growth speeds, with some growing faster than others. Environmental influences, such as the availability of water and nutrients in the soil, also impact cactus growth.
Additionally, the maximum size of a cactus is determined by its species and environmental conditions. Understanding these factors is crucial when determining the age of a cactus, as growth patterns can vary greatly.
By considering the species, growth conditions, and characteristics of a cactus, one can estimate its age, although the lack of growth rings makes accurate determination challenging.
